![]() This is pretty nice, because Visual Studio recognizes/remembers users actions and loads the project at startup. ![]() So, the loading of the project is delayed until the user needs it.Īt this point if you close the solution and open it again, you will find that the project which you had earlier opened, will be loaded by default. When you open/expand a project, you will notice a small delay and that’s when the project actually loads. When do the Individual Projects inside the Solution load? ![]() And this makes complete sense, since most of the real world scenarios like Navigating your code/ Editing your code/ Building your code, won’t require all projects to be loaded right at the beginning. In simple words, the projects are not loaded until the time it is actually required. The ‘ Lightweight Solution Load‘ feature minimizes this delay by skipping to load all the projects, when the solution is loaded. We might have all encountered the initial delay in loading big solutions with Visual Studio 2015. In this article, we will understand all the details around this new feature. One of the coolest feature in Visual Studio 2017 is the ‘Lightweight Solution Load’ which greatly reduces the Visual Studio startup time and the overall memory consumption. When you have a large solution comprising of multiple projects, you must have experienced a delay while loading the solution for the first time.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|